-
SWITCH PUSH SPST-NC 100MA 42V
Please send RFQ , we will respond immediately.
Quantity:
CTSR0906F-820M
Central Technologies
DTS26W19-35PN-6149
TE Connectivity Deutsch Connectors
ACT96MJ37PA
XHBAWT-00-0000-00000HW50
CreeLED, Inc.
MKP386M513160JT3
Vishay Beyschlag/Draloric/BC Components